Abstract

The invention discloses a surgical stapling instrument, which comprises upper and lower jaws closable or openable with each other, wherein a sliding block is arranged in the concave inner part at the near end of the lower jaw; and the remote end of the sliding block is connected with a nail pushing mechanism and a knife pushing mechanism. The surgical stapling instrument is characterized in that: a safety mechanism is arranged between the lower jaw and the sliding block, and has a safety status and a release status; when the safety mechanism is in the safety status, the safety mechanism is connected to a part between the lower jaw and the sliding block and preventing the sliding block from moving along an axis of the lower jaw; and when the safety mechanism is in the release status, the lower jaw separates from the sliding block. Background technology
The surgery sewing and cutting machine is widely used in being used in the surgical operation wound suture, interior tissue is sewed up and cutting, typical surgery sewing and cutting machine such as U.S. Pat 5129570 announcement, have and sew up and two functions of cutting, when carrying out wound suture, excess tissue is excised.Such surgery sewing and cutting machine generally comprises upper and lower two clamps, and the closed handle that is used for closed upper and lower clamp, be oppositely arranged on the nail anvil and the nail bin of clamp front end up and down, be located in the nail bin and ejector pin bar, pushing slice of nail and the cutting knife that can move relative to described nail bin simultaneously, and drive the push button that described pushing slice of nail and cutting knife move.Be disposed with suturing nail in the described nail bin, described pushing slice of nail is pushed suturing nail to nail anvil, and described cutting knife will cut off at the tissue between nail bin and the nail anvil.
In order to prevent to promote the maloperation that push button produces when clamp is also not closed up and down, the surgery sewing and cutting machine of prior art all can be provided with a kind of insurance institution.
U.S. Pat has disclosed a kind of insurance institution No. 5129570, and a safety block that has cutting knife passage and ejector pin bar passage is set at the middle part of apparatus, and shell fragment is set below cutting knife.When apparatus was shown in an open position (being that upper and lower two clamps are not closed), shell fragment was upspring cutting knife, made cutting knife can't pass through the cutting knife passage, played safety effect; After upper and lower two clamp closures of apparatus, nail bin compressing cutting knife top makes cutting knife overcome the elastic force of shell fragment and returns to state with the cutting knife channel alignment, and insurance is at this moment removed, and apparatus can be pulled the trigger use.
U.S. Pat has disclosed another kind of insurance institution No. 7055730, and a safety block that has push broach bar passage and ejector pin bar passage is set at the middle part of apparatus, and this safety block can rotate around apparatus under the torsion spring effect.When apparatus was shown in an open position (being that upper and lower two clamps are not closed), safety block twisted, and made ejector pin bar and push broach bar all can't pass through passage, played safety effect; After upper and lower two clamp closures of apparatus, nail bin compressing safety block make it overcome the elastic force of torsion spring and recover the normal position (be ejector pin bar and push broach bar respectively with its safety block on channel alignment), make ejector pin bar and push broach bar all can pass through safety block, at this moment insurance is removed, and apparatus can be pulled the trigger use.

The specific embodiment
As Figure 1-3, the invention provides a kind of insurance institution of surgery sewing and cutting machine.Consistent with prior art, described surgery seaming and cutting mechanism comprises cabinet, can be closed mutually or the upper and lower clamp opened, and the far-end of last clamp 1 is provided with nail anvil, and the far-end of following clamp 2 is provided with nail bin.Certainly, the position of clamp can exchange up and down, just the present invention is in order to express clearly so definition.The concave inside of the near-end of following clamp 2 is provided with sliding shoe 3, and described sliding shoe far-end is provided with ejector pin bar and push broach bar, is respectively applied for the percussion suturing nail and cuts and organizes.During use, tissue is placed between nail anvil and the nail bin, involutory then upper and lower clamp, closed and locked pincers make upper and lower clamp grip tissue, promote the percussion push button then, the stitching that can implement to organize and cutting.
An important characteristic of the present invention is: be provided with insurance institution between described clamp 2 down and the sliding shoe 3, described insurance institution has safety position and release conditions, when described insurance institution was in safety position, described insurance institution was connected in down between clamp 2 and the sliding shoe 3 and limits the described sliding shoe 3 edges axial-movement of clamp 2 down; When described insurance institution was in release conditions, described clamp 2 down broke away from sliding shoe 3, and this moment, sliding shoe can be along the axial-movement of following clamp 2.
Further, described insurance institution is arranged on down the shell fragment 21 of clamp 2 inner surfacies and the relative set groove 31 on sliding shoe 3 surfaces, when described shell fragment 21 is in safety position, when promptly being acute angle between the inner surface of this shell fragment 21 and following clamp 2 and being provided with, described shell fragment 21 is arranged in the described groove 31.Owing to so be provided with, make and sliding shoe 3 and following clamp 2 relative fixed on axial location play safety effect.Described shell fragment 21 is welded on the inner surface of described clamp 2 down, also can be stamped to form for the surface of following clamp 2.Such design cost is lower, processes also convenient.
Further, the trigger mechanism of described insurance institution is the sidewall of last clamp.As shown in Figure 4 and Figure 5, after upper and lower two clamps, 1,2 closures, 11 pairs of described shell fragments 21 of the sidewall of last clamp 1 produce a thrust, make shell fragment 21 distortion and finally parallel with the inner surface of described clamp down.At this moment, this shell fragment 21 promptly breaks away from sliding shoe 3, and sliding shoe 3 just can move along the axis of following clamp.
During operation, tissue is placed on, the working region of following clamp, it is nail bin, between nail anvil, closed apparatus, the near-end of clamp snaps in down in the clamp near-end on this moment, the shell fragment 21 of extruding insurance institution, make the groove 31 on its disengaging sliding shoe, this moment insurance is removed, and sliding shoe 3 can move forward under the drive of percussion push button, and then promotes the ejector pin bar and the push broach bar moves forward, then nail is pushed out of nail bin and hammers into tissue, cutting knife with tissue dissection, until the nail in the nail bin is all come out by percussion, retracts sliding shoe 3 initial position of apparatus near-end at last in 2 parallel sutures.At last, push release-push, open apparatus, operation is finished.
In this preferred embodiment, the trigger mechanism of described insurance institution is the sidewall of last clamp, can certainly be its other position, for example the bottom.As long as when putting down the clamp closure, can oppress the shell fragment distortion and get final product.
